COURSE
OUTLINE
Part
1: The Systems Analyst
Chapter 1: The World of the Information Systems Analyst
Chapter 2: Approaches to System Development
Chapter 3: The Analyst as a Project Manager
Part 2: Systems Analysis Tasks
Chapter 4: Investigating System Requirements
Chapter 5: Modeling System Requirements
Chapter 6: The Traditional Approach to Requirements
Chapter 7: The Object-Oriented Approach to Requirements
Chapter 8: Evaluating Alternatives for Requirements, Environment, and
Implementation
Part 3: Systems Design Tasks
Chapter 9: Elements of Systems Design
Chapter 10: The Traditional Approach to Design
Chapter 11: Object-Oriented Design: Principles
Chapter 12: Object-Oriented Design: Use Case Realization
Chapter 13: Designing Databases
Chapter 14: Designing the User Interface
Chapter 15: Designing System Interfaces, Controls, and Security
Part 4: Implementation and Support
Chapter 16: Making the System Operational
Chapter 17: Current Trends in System Development
TEXTBOOK(S)
 |
Required
- Systems Analysis and Design in a Changing World, 5th ed,
by John W. Satzinger, Robert Jackson, Stephen D. Burd, Course Technology.
Other
References
- UML Distilled: A Brief Guide to the Standard Object Modeling Language, 3rd ed,
by Martin Fowler, Addison-Wesley Professional.
- Visual Modeling with Rational Rose 2002 and UML, 3rd ed,
by Terry Quatrani, Addison-Wesley Professional.
- Systems Analysis and Design, 8th ed,
by Gary B. Shelly, and Harry J. Rosenblatt, Course Technology.
- Systems Analysis and Design with UML version 2.0, 3rd ed,
by Alan Dennis, Barbara Haley Wixom, and David Tegarden, Wiley.
- Modern Systems Analysis and Design, 5th ed,
by Jeffrey A. Hoffer, Joey F. George, and Joseph S. Valacich, Prentice Hall.
|
INSTRUCTOR
Asst.Prof. Dr. Pattarachai Lalitrojwong
Faculty of Information Technology
King Mongkut's Institute of Technology Ladkrabang
1 Chalongkrung Soi 1, Ladkrabang
Bangkok 10520, THAILAND
Phone: +66 (0) 2723 4965 (direct), +66 (0) 2723 4900 x 4965 (automatic)
Fax: +66 (0) 2723 4910
Email Address: pattarachai it.kmitl.ac.th
GRADING
- 2 Assignments: 20% - 1. CASE tools; 2. UML
- Project : 30%
- Final: 50%
COURSE
MATERIALS
EXAMPLES OF CASE TOOLS
- Visible Analyst
- System Architect
- Rational Software Architect
- FourGen - Screen and report generator
- Microsoft Visio - Charting tool
- Microsoft Project - Project management
tool
- Rational Rose
- Power Designer
- Eclipse
- ERWin
- ER Studio
- Netbeans IDE
- Visual Paradigm for UML
- Poseidon
USEFUL LINKS
|